(5) Raffle - A game in which a paFticipant buys a ticket
for a chance at a prize with the winner determined by a random
~ing ta take place at a location and ,date printed upon the
t~cket.

ie~Te~ 107.04 APPlication. Any religiousl~haritable,
fraternal or other association not organized for pecuniary. profit,
which has been in existence for at least three years, has ~t least
is active members, and duly eXisting unde'r the laws of the State
of Minnesota, desiring to conduct sa~a-~~ffie-afte-efte-~laY~ft~_~here6f
a bingo game or raffle or Use gamb~lng devices ~hall make application
for a permit ~fterefer to the Council.
". : .':.:'~.' ..~ ,"-
'. -...... ....~..: .
'-
le~Te4 !Q7.0S Application Form. The application herein
provided for shan-he in the form specifi,od by the Clerk-Administrator..
le~Te5' 107.06 Verificatjon. The application shall be verified
by a duly authorized officer,of the association and also by the
person charged by the association with conducting and supervising
said game; and both such applicants shall be responsible for the
proper ~onduct anj operation of the game and for compliance with the
provisions of all pertinent statutes, ordinances and regulations
of any governmental agency pertaining to the conduct of playing of
said game and the premises upon which the said game is conducted.
le=he6 107.07 Permit Fee.1!. The application shall be' submitted
together with the permit fees established by resolution of the City
Council for all dates of operation of proposed _"bingo" games for a
period of one year to the Clerk-Administrator for presentation to
the Council.
;~
v
~9..9. 107.08 Information Required. The application ~halI
state the date or dates and the hours thereof for which permlsSlon
to play the game is requested, and the applicant association shall
not Conduct said game at any other time than the hours and date
or dates specified in the application.
le~Te8 107.09 COuncil Acticn. After presentation of the
application and the fees as herein provided, the Council shall,
..n its discretion, either grant or deny the same.

107.10
i9=t-:99 107.10 Restrictions. No permit shall be issued.
all~wing ~he-~aMe a bingo game or raffle to be conducted or gambling
~evlces used by the applicant association more than one day a week
on the same premises or for a longer period than four consecutive
hour~ un anyone day within a period of more than one year from "
the date the permit is issued.
". .,,1",
i9~-:ie l07.11 Refunds. After an application has been granted,
no refund of the fees hereunder taxed shall be made.
i9=t-:ll l07.l2 Sole purpose. No such association shall rent,
lease, or occupy any property for the sole purpose of conducting
such ~aMe-el" bingo gameN or raffle or using ga~g devices.
iO~-:i~ 107.l3 Persons Conducting. Only memhers of the
applicant association shall be permitted to conduct the game bingo
games or raffle or use gambling devices and no perso'n shall'-:be paid,
or given any remuneration for conducting s~ch9affie bingo game or '
raffle or using gambling devices.

i9~-:i3 I07.l4 Change of Officers. If, subsequent to the
issuance of the permit there shall be a change of officers of the '
. ":,
association or of the manager of the game (s), the license conferred:", '" ""',".r::,,,
by the permit shall be void until such change orchangcs shall have ,_;.:..>".-,:c,_"., ' ,
been brought to the attention of, and approved by~ the Clerk
Administrator.
i9=t-:i4 l07.l5 Free I~nches. No free lunches, food or '
merchandise shall be offered or given, nor shall other inducements'
for ~ame participation be made by anyone.
,! '
i9=t-:i5 107.l6 Revocation. No permittee shall have a vested
right in any permit hereto, and such permit may be revoked in the
_event the permittee shall violate or cause to be violated any of
the provisions of this chapter, or of the statutes relat~ng to
ub~n~eU-~aMes bin90 and gambling devices, or of any state law,
ordinance, or regulation pertaining to the conduct of said game -
or to the pre:nises on which it shall be conducted, or in theeven.t' .- ,--
the applicant shall be guilty of any misrepresentation' in thef "
application.

i9~-:i6 l07.l7 proceeds., The proceeds arlslng from the
conducting of "bingo" games, raffles or operating gambling machines
shall not inure to the profit of any individual.
,-
~
i9~~1=t 107.18 Books and Inspection. The permittee association
shall at all times keep prop~r books and records showing the gross
receipts from the operation of the said games, raffles or machines
and the net receipts thereof to the permittee-association, and all
